Output 67f338253de18595922eaf93adae2c8e7d781c57709e84167fad42215f98e8a7:3

value
701778
script pubkey
OP_0 OP_PUSHBYTES_20 d2659300803c2c4ab10ae8d96f48080aa58a9820
address
bc1q6fjexqyq8sky4vg2arvk7jqgp2jc4xpqgua7cg
transaction
67f338253de18595922eaf93adae2c8e7d781c57709e84167fad42215f98e8a7
spent
true